WITNESS PROTECTION ACT 2000 (NO. 26 OF 2000) - SECT 19

Termination of protection and assistance
(1)  Protection and assistance provided to a person under the Tasmanian witness protection program must be terminated by the Commissioner of Police if the person requests in writing that it be terminated.
(2)  Protection and assistance provided to a person under the Tasmanian witness protection program may be terminated by the Commissioner of Police if –
(a) the person deliberately breaches a term of the memorandum of understanding or a requirement or undertaking relating to the program; or
(b) the person's conduct or threatened conduct is, in the opinion of the Commissioner, likely to threaten the security or compromise the integrity of the program; or
(c) the circumstances that gave rise to the need for protection and assistance for the person cease to exist –
and the Commissioner is of the opinion that, in the circumstances, the protection and assistance should be terminated.
